Well, I've gotten through the 1st Act so far, and I gotta say I'm really loving this one. It's quite different from other FE games, but I like that about it. There's more to the gameplay than just battles followed by stories. Exploring dungeons, finding treasures, fighting small groups or enemies, talking to villagers and examining areas are all things I find rather enjoying. Starting the game, I felt like I was playing the investigation sections of an Ace Attorney game, which was pretty funny. Managing various items I've found to be interesting too. Weapons and other gear also have special skills to learn the more you use it, making for some new, interesting abilities. The characters are overall fun to learn about, which is made even better with rather great voice acting (minus Faye, who is just... a terrible human being, despite having a cute design).

I feel I can go on about all these tweaks to the game that just make it feel so fresh, especially for me, who's played all the western released FE games and Roy's game (except the Shadow Dragon remake. It looked terrible to me). If you like Fire Emblem, I would definitely recommend trying this one. Not only is it fun, but quite a nice new feel to it.
